2012 WCG Awards: Victory of the Year
Our awards ceremony rolls on - last time, we awarded the Most Improved Player of the Year. But this time, we aren't rewarding specific players. No no no. Instead, this round, we're voting on the Victory of the Year - that one win that for whatever reason was the greatest.

Lester's Pick: Week 10 - Bears 37, Lions 13 - The Bears needed to send a message to the Lions, and they did. Honorable mention: Week 1 vs Atlanta
TJ's Pick: Week 10 - Bears 37, Lions 13 - Taking down the Lions at home.
Sam's Pick: Week 10 - Bears 37, Lions 13 - Ultimate revenge after the embarassment on Monday night, and showed the Bears were legit and in the thick of it.
Stephen's Pick: Week 10 - Bears 37, Lions 13 - The Bears showed that they could compete with the new and improved Lions, with Peanut Tillman having a career day against Megatron and Devin Hester doing what he does. Bonus points for me seeing the game in person.
(Editor's Note: Is there a trend here, or is it just me?)
Kev's Pick: Week 10 - Bears 37, Lions 13 - This game was the fourth in what would become a five-game win streak, and cemented the Bears (at the time) as a legit playoff contender. It also was an embarassment for a divisional rival, which is always fun, and continued to help expose some of the cracks in the facade that was the Lions' winning ways.
Pete's Pick: Week 10 - Bears 37, Lions 13 - Yep. Talk about a blanket-statement, when he said "Agreed with Kev," um, yeah.
Dane's Pick: Week 1 - Bears 30, Falcons 12 - I considered it long overdue revenge from 2008.
Steven's Pick: Week 6 - Bears 39, Vikings 10 - Yeah, that's right, Dane and I breaking from the pack. But this was the victory that started the five-game winning streak. After losing to the Lions on Monday night, the Bears came back, took care of an opponent they should have, and started showing the foundation for a team that put up 30 points in four of the five games in the streak.
However, mine and Dane's votes couldn't sway the Contingent, which voted Week 10 as the Victory of the Year. Your thoughts?
